1.概念
JVM使用-XX:PermSize设置非堆内存初始值,默认是物理内存的1/64;
由-XX:MaxPermSize设置最大非堆内存的大小,默认是物理内存的1/4。
2.例子
以物理内存为4GB为例,4G的1/64是64MB;4G的1/4是1024MB,那么PermSize就是64MB(默认值),也就是Java永生代内存初始大小;,而 MaxPermSize的大小就是1024MB了。
JVM使用-XX:PermSize设置非堆内存初始值,默认是物理内存的1/64;
由-XX:MaxPermSize设置最大非堆内存的大小,默认是物理内存的1/4。
以物理内存为4GB为例,4G的1/64是64MB;4G的1/4是1024MB,那么PermSize就是64MB(默认值),也就是Java永生代内存初始大小;,而 MaxPermSize的大小就是1024MB了。
本文标题:JAVA虚拟机中的PermSize
本文链接:https://www.haomeiwen.com/subject/vltbectx.html
网友评论